At the base of Mount Kerinci, a group of producers are breaking from the tradition of wet-hulling coffee. Their honey-processed coffee has wowed us for multiple years with a clean and structured cup that excites the sense.
We taste notes of Nutmeg, Apricot, and Cranberry.
Our brewing recommendation:
Dose: 21g
Ratio: 1:16.2
Grind: Neutral
Bloom: 1:2 for 30s
Total Brew: 2:40
TDS: 1.48
Extraction: 20.50%We recommend a continuous pour for a more lively cup and brighter notes.

Dose: 21g
Ratio: 1:16.2
Grind: Slightly coarse
Bloom: 1:2 for 30s
Total Brew: 3:20
TDS: 1.36
Extraction: 19%
You should expect lots of delicate florals and positive tea-like characteristics with a medium-high acidity. Due to the delicate nature of this coffee, I would pay special attention to avoiding over-extraction, especially since gesha coffees can have a tendency to brew slowly. The extra 1 gram up-dose should give you enough flavor/body to offset a coarser grind.
